19th Century, Northumberland, Newcastle on Tyne, John Robertson, Shilling, 1811 (D 13); other silver Shilling tokens (3); together with France, Georges Clemenceau, 1918, a bronze medal by J.-P. Legastelois, 68mm (CGMP p.233); Italy, Papal States, Canonisation of Alessandro Sauli and Gerardo Maiella, 1904, a bronze medal by F. Bianchi, 43mm (Bart. 905) [6]. Tokens fine and better, medals very fine and better, last in official red case (£40-60)
